Types of Mineral Makeup

There are various types of mineral makeup on the market today, but most brands offer one, two, or three types that they prefer and include them in their list of products.

The first type is the powder packed into a small container and comes with a brush for application. This is very easy to use, but it can become messy if not handled properly. It is also easy to spill the powder, so you have to be careful how you store it and when you open the container – do so carefully because spilling it will make your bathroom a mess.

Another type of mineral makeup is cream compact that contains moisturizing ingredients that are safe for sensitive skin types. These too come with a brush for application, but again, they require care when handled due to their tendency to crumble and break easily if dropped on a hard floor. The final type is in loose powder form that comes in a container that allows you to dip your brush in. This tends to be messy, though, since it can sometimes cause clumping when the bristles hit the bottom of the container when dipping the brush inside.

Types of Mineral Ingredients

Many types of minerals can be used in making mineral makeup. Some of these include zinc oxide, titanium dioxide, mica, and silica, to name a few. Others are pigments that give the makeup color, while some act as binders for all other ingredients.

The best brands use different combinations of each type, so you will receive maximum protection from the sun and benefit from antioxidants and vitamins that nourish your skin and help preserve its youthfulness.

A good quality cream compact contains ingredients that moisturize your skin, keep it well-hydrated, and looking toned even during cold weather when humidity is low.

Learning to Use It

There is a certain learning curve when using a new makeup and more so when using mineral makeup. One of the first things that you will notice is that the powdery consistency of mineral makeup requires a lighter hand and more patience.

You should apply a light layer first, then adding another layer if you consider it necessary, until you find the right shade for your color type and taste.

You should learn to use the brush to dab a light amount of color, tapping it until you have only the smallest amount of powder. This technique will enable you to apply several layers of color until you find the right shade.

Tips and tricks

When you have bought a good quality product, it is time to enjoy it!

The first thing that you will notice about mineral makeup is the fact that there is a learning curve involved, but this will only take a few days of practice before you can apply your favorite mineral foundation with expertise.

To prolong the shelf life of your mineral foundation, always close it tightly after use and store it separately from other products. In most cases, exposure to light and air will decrease its quality, so you should avoid these as much as possible.

With that in mind, always keep your compact closed at all times when not in use. Mineral makeup lasts longest under controlled temperatures, which means room temperature or lower if possible. That way, natural antioxidants, the main ingredients of all mineral makeup, will be able to do their job and fight off free radicals, which can cause early aging.

It is also advisable to wash your brushes regularly to prevent any dirt buildup, which can clog pores and result in an acne outbreak. Mineral powder foundation is great for sensitive skin making it a better choice than liquid foundations because they contain harmful chemical ingredients that may irritate the skin and interfere with natural cell regeneration.

Mineral makeup contains nourishing minerals that protect, moisturize and rejuvenate your skin while camouflaging flaws and areas needing correction beautifully. These minerals include zinc oxide, kaolin clay, mica, titanium dioxide, and iron oxide. You should know that this type of makeup does not contain oil and therefore will not clog pores which means that it is great for people with acne or oily skin.

Frequently Asked Questions – Mineral Makeup

What is Mineral Makeup?

Mineral makeup is a cosmetic that uses natural, earth-derived ingredients in its makeup. It is created with minerals which are naturally found elements in the earth.  These products are often preferred by people who value organic/all-natural products and who have sensitive skin. 

Where does it come from?

Mineral makeup gets its name because it concentrates on these specific ingredients. These natural ingredients were used for thousands of years before modern society even existed; ancient Egyptians may have used mineral cosmetics; Cleopatra herself was known to be quite an aficionado of mineral makeups. Modern society isn’t really any different – except now we know what mineral makeups can do for our skin.

Does it have side effects?

The ingredients found in mineral makeup are naturally derived, so they generally do not have any side effects. However, some people may experience allergies to some of the natural items used – although this is very rare. If you are concerned about whether or not your product contains ingredients that you cannot use for whatever reason, check the list of ingredients on the container before making a purchase. Ingredients vary across different brands and types of minerals, so be sure to research what kind of makeup would work best for you!

Are there different kinds/types of mineral makeup?

There are two basic types: loose powder and pressed powder. Loose powders tend to be more expensive because they offer lighter coverage and a more natural look. Pressed powders are easier to work with and come in a wider range of coverage options, from light to heavy.

Do I need a special type of brush?

There are lots of brushes explicitly made for applying mineral makeup. Still, you can use any sort of brush for this product. A makeup sponge is another good option, although it may take some practice to master the technique.

How do I use mineral makeup?

Mineral makeup is easy to use; just brush or blend onto skin for a natural look that is perfect for most occasions! Remember to tap excess powder off before applying.

 Applying it with a makeup sponge will give angled coverage, while applying it with a brush is best for every day. For more coverage, reapply the mineral powder again.

How do I apply Mineral Foundation?

Apply your mineral foundation by dipping your makeup brush or blender into the powder and tapping off the excess. To smooth on the powder most evenly, start at the center of your face (nose area) and blend outward with short strokes until you’ve covered your whole face.

Are there any cons?

Yes, there are a few disadvantages to using mineral makeup. First of all, the ingredients used to make these products may cause allergies in some people. It’s also often more costly than conventional cosmetics – even though you get what you pay for! Finally, it can be hard to match your skin tone precisely because you have so many options to choose from. There are thousands of different color shades that one shade might work on some people and not others. Experimenting with a few colors before deciding is a good way to ensure that you’re going to find the right shade for your face.
